Output 95785837f01506f51a58b2bc9a236be3b8f3b53a4b431a09d91863fce94a9e10:3

value
835008
script pubkey
OP_HASH160 OP_PUSHBYTES_20 307c3e783208fd4eee05c75ffdab59aeb2287217 OP_EQUAL
address
367PCNrQBVqcWtLkAwY933BKX9HiT8ymLB
transaction
95785837f01506f51a58b2bc9a236be3b8f3b53a4b431a09d91863fce94a9e10
spent
true